Sarasota County passes on buying $4.8 million space for new Criminal Justice Center

Sarasota County commissioners passed on an opportunity to buy a parcel in downtown Sarasota that could have eventually been the site for a new Criminal Justice Center.

While several commissioners supported purchasing the property on East Avenue and Main Street, currently occupied by Harbour Church, Commissioners Tom Knight and Joe Neunder were hesitant about making a hasty purchase during the April 22 meeting.

The project is part of a larger push to fix a long-standing jail overcrowding problem . In order for officials to be able to expand the jail, they would need to tear down the current six-story Criminal Justice Center (CJC) on Ringling Boulevard across from the Judge Lynn N. Silvertooth Courthouse and build a new one in a different location…
